gcniIn Prague on 5th and 6th of May there was a meeting of the Local European Networks (LNs) of the United Nations Global Compact in which the Global Compact Network Italy Foundation (GCNI Foundation) participated with a delegation. The meeting resulted in an interesting and profitable opportunity to discuss and reflect together about actions and projects shared across Europe.

On 5th May, the Local Networks worked alongside the Executive Director of the UN Global Compact (UNGC), Lise Kingo, in revising the 2020 strategy. In the new and challenging global context of sustainability, defining themselves with the launch of the 2030 Agenda and its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s) and the achievement of the Paris Agreement on climate, the UNGC has indeed felt the need to take the opportunity to renew its strategy (process conducted with the help of consultancy firm Accenture). The comparison with the European LNs has been one step in a much broader consultation that, since March 2016, has been addressed to all the stakeholders of the largest corporate sustainability initiative in the world.

The GCNI Foundation has also been able to share what until now has been implemented at national level with regard to 2030 Agenda and the SDGs, reporting the results of the Conference "The Sustainable Development Goals and the Paris Climate Conference: a new era for business?", event organized on last 15th of March in collaboration with Assolombarda, CSR Manager Network, Sodalitas Foundation.

Also, on 4th May, the Global Summit on Corporate Sustainability was held, once again in the Czechoslovak capital, hosting high-level speakers from both the business world and social entrepreneurship.
